Treating Cyberbullying as a School Violence Issue
Stover, Del
Education Digest: Essential Readings Condensed for Quick Review, v72 n4 p40-42 Dec 2006
Schools that take a tough stance against schoolyard bullying are beginning to realize how things are changing in the 21st century. Today's bullies are turning more to technology--and cyberspace--for the purpose of tormenting their victims. To some extent, it is classic bullying--but it is also bullying that takes place in a new medium that expands the opportunities that exist for mischief. This article addresses cyberbullying as a school violence issue. It discusses the significant impact of cyberbullying on student victims, and highlights the responsibilities of school districts in protecting the students against any form of cyberbullying.
